It depends...: ...on the details of the positive blood test. Hepatitis B testing includes tests for hepatitis B surface antigen (HBsAg), antibody to surface antigen (HBsAb), and antibody to core antigen (HBcAb). If the only positive result on your blood test was HBsAg, then yes-- it might be the vaccine itself was detected. Of if the other(s), you may be immune and don't need vaccination. Discuss w/ the doctor.
